Carbon is subjected to very high heat in the activation process, and ash is one of the by-products. flysyphax booking flightsWeb16 sep. 2024 · Lay the tank down on a towel, and pour enough vinegar on the affected glass to cover it. Let it sit for 10 to 20 minutes, then scrub with a non-abrasive pad or cloth.
